1
0
mirror of https://git.dev.opencascade.org/repos/occt.git synced 2025-08-09 13:22:24 +03:00

0024830: Remove redundant keyword 'mutable' in CDL declarations

Redundant keyword 'mutable' removed in CDL files.
In IGESConvGeom_GeomBuilder, unused methods MakeXY() and MakeXYZ() removed.
Method StepAP214_AutoDesignGroupAssignment::Init() replicating same method of the base class is removed as it causes CDL extraction error after above (seemingly irrelevant) changes.
This commit is contained in:
abv
2014-04-15 08:50:00 +04:00
committed by apn
parent 99c68ea35f
commit 6e33d3ced2
2421 changed files with 6557 additions and 6604 deletions

View File

@@ -58,7 +58,7 @@ is
-- Transfer of an entity. I.E. in the binder bound to that Entity
-- If no result or result not a single Shape, returns a Null Shape
SetShapeResult (TP : mutable TransientProcess from Transfer; ent : Transient;
SetShapeResult (TP : TransientProcess from Transfer; ent : Transient;
result : Shape from TopoDS);
---Purpose : Sets a Shape as a result for a starting entity <ent>
-- (reverse of ShapeResult)

View File

@@ -36,10 +36,10 @@ raises TransferFailure
is
Create returns mutable BinderOfShape;
Create returns BinderOfShape;
---Purpose : normal standard constructor, creates an empty BinderOfShape
Create (res : any Shape from TopoDS) returns mutable BinderOfShape;
Create (res : any Shape from TopoDS) returns BinderOfShape;
---Purpose : constructor which in the same time defines the result
-- IsMultiple (me) returns Boolean;

View File

@@ -28,10 +28,10 @@ raises TypeMismatch from Standard
is
Create returns mutable ShapeBinder;
Create returns ShapeBinder;
---Purpose : Creates an empty ShapeBinder
Create (res : Shape) returns mutable ShapeBinder;
Create (res : Shape) returns ShapeBinder;
---Purpose : Creates a ShapeBinder with a result
ShapeType (me) returns ShapeEnum;

View File

@@ -32,10 +32,10 @@ raises TypeMismatch, OutOfRange
is
Create returns mutable ShapeListBinder;
Create returns ShapeListBinder;
Create (list : mutable HSequenceOfShape from TopTools)
returns mutable ShapeListBinder;
Create (list : HSequenceOfShape from TopTools)
returns ShapeListBinder;
IsMultiple (me) returns Boolean is redefined;
-- returns True if more than one result